    #381 I Had Dinner With Michael Ovitz

    What I learned from having an intense and fun 3 hour dinner with Michael Ovitz.  1: Mediocrity is always invisible until passion shows up and exposes it. 2: There's no ceiling on where you can push your profession. 3: Don't be unequally yoked. Pick partners that have the same ambition as you. 4: Read biographies. Know everything about the history of your industry. 5. Have a profound sense of belief. The world is very malleable.  6: There’s opportunity hiding in plain sight. 7: By endurance we conquer.  8: Work 10% less. Optimize for the long term.  9.     #379 Jerry Jones (Dallas Cowboys)

    Jerry Jones rolled the dice until his knuckles bled. He started working at 7 years old. Jerry could sell, sell, sell. He sold fruit at his father’s grocery store in grade school and sold shoes out of the trunk of his car in college. After failing to sell pizza franchises he tried real estate and insurance. He never met a high risk deal he didn’t like. Jerry got pitched a deal to drill for oil that everyone else had already said no to. Jerry said yes. That well made $4 million. He hit again on the next 14 wells. Jerry decided to drill for natural gas next. He drills 200 wells. He hit on 199 of them. He sells that company for $175 million. He has $90 million in the bank. He buys the Dallas Cowboys for $140 million. 75 other people had the opportunity to buy the team and said no. He empties his bank account and borrows $50 million at steep interest rates. The year before Jerry bought the team the Cowboys lost $9 million. Financial advisors told Jerry that the Cowboys were ridiculously overpriced and that he was committing financial suicide. Within a few years the team is printing $30 million a year in profit.     #430 How to Write Ads That Sell

    Claude Hopkins was the greatest copywriter of all time. His ideas were so valuable that when he wrote them down in a book the founder of his advertising firm locked the manuscript in a safe for 20 years. When the book was finally published it sold over 8 million copies. David Ogilvy said that nobody should work in advertising until they had read the book seven times. This episode is what I learned by reading Claude Hopkins' autobiography My Life In Advertising and his legendary book Scientific Advertising.     How to Tell a Real Pivot From a Dopamine Hit

    Krysta recorded this one on a Monday, a day she never records, after a stacked morning of client calls. The problem wasn't that she had nothing to say. It was that she had too much and none of it connected. What clicked: every conversation that week was the same one underneath. Change my content. Change my macros. Change my split. Change my offer. Almost nobody could answer why. In this episode we dive into: • The three questions to run before you change anything • Why there's zero friction now between a moment of doubt and a whole new plan • How to tell boredom that's information from boredom that's just boredom There's Never Been Less Friction Between Doubt and a New Plan • You can find a new training split before you finish the workout you're in, and a new offer and funnel in minutes. • AI expands one half-formed thought in 50 directions in seconds. Incredible for ideas. Dangerous when you use it to outrun a decision you haven't made. • When a client says she needs a new content strategy, Krysta's first question is just: why? No leads? No sales? Or did you see three people do it differently this week? "Working" Is Only One of Three Questions • Is it working? Define working. Is it producing the result you actually said you wanted? • Do you still want it? Some things work because they're safe. You can build a successful life and not like it. • Why do you want to change it? Sit with this one the longest. • If it's working and you still want it, stop touching it. If it isn't working but you still want the outcome, troubleshoot the variables instead of burning it down. Movement and Progress Are Not the Same Thing • A new plan comes with a dopamine hit that feels like productivity: new app, new split, new tool, new AI prompt. • Sometimes progress is doing Tuesday's workout again next Tuesday, or eating the same boring breakfast that gets you to your protein. • Four weeks of data is a starting point, not a verdict. You can also outgrow a plan: when bloodwork and inflammation entered the picture, Krysta's macros changed. The tracking didn't. • Sometimes it works on paper but doesn't fit the life you're building. Changing your mind is a privilege, not a failure. Fix Tip of the Week • Before you drop calories, add cardio, or change your programming, run a check-in on yourself: workouts completed, targets hit, steps, the receipts from the last four weeks. If you barely ran the plan, don't redesign it yet. This Week's Exercise Take a walk with nothing in your ears. No podcast queued up, no switching from Instagram to TikTok. Ask what you actually want, and let the answer come without reaching for the next strategy. Then DM Krysta at @thekrystahuber and tell her what came up. No Such Thing of the Week There's no such thing as a better plan if you can't say why you're leaving the one you're on.
